Ala. Code § 13A-6-261

Sentence Enhancement for Benefiting, Promoting, or Furthering the Interest of a Criminal Enterprise.

(Act 2023-416, §1.)

Upon a finding, beyond a reasonable doubt, that a criminal enterprise member has committed the charged offense for the purpose of benefiting, promoting, or furthering the interest of a criminal enterprise, the following sentencing enhancements shall apply:

(1) On conviction of a Class A felony, he or she shall be punished not less than 25 years.

(2) On conviction of a Class B felony, he or she shall be punished for a Class A felony.

(3) On conviction of a Class C felony, he or she shall be punished for a Class B felony.
